Kate Hudson recently got candid and talked about life with her blended family.

At the inaugural Newport Beach TV Fest, the 46-year-old American actress and singer, who is a mother to three, opened up about how she deliberately worked hard to raise her children as “one unit,” revealing that she used to make “a conscious decision to do things that didn’t take me away from my kids for too long.”

Hudon explained, “I have three kids and I have three different dads, and all of them tour, and I made a very conscious decision to do things that didn’t take me away from my kids for too long, on top of trying to diversify.”

She added, “I like to play the long game and just do different things, so for me it was like I wasn’t getting the roles that I wanted to be playing. The ones that I did, I would make some hard decisions and if it took me away for too long, I just couldn’t do it because I had to be with my kids and I wanted to make sure that I was the center of my kids’ universe and that we had one unit.”

“That included me going to my exes’ tours and being very consciously uncoupled with everybody, and so that was my priority,” The Skeleton Key star shared.

For the unversed, Hudson had her first child, Ryder, in 2004 with her ex-husband Chris Robinson.

In 2011, she welcomed her second son, Bingham, with her erstwhile fiancé, Matt Bellamy.

It is pertinent to mention that Kate Hudson welcomed her third child, daughter Rani, with her fiancé Danny Fujikawa in 2018.
